This book refers to the (1965) Triumph Motorcycle having a combined engine-gearbox unit of 350 c.c. (21 cu.in) or 500 c.c. (30 cu.in) capacity. It is intended for engine numbers from H.40528 a supplement is provided for earlier engine numbered machines. Rider instruction and maintenance covered in this book is for models: 3TA (349 c.c.), 5TA (490 c.c.), T90 (349 c.c.), T100S/S (490 c.c.), and suitable for derivatives of the T100, T100C Tiger Competition, T100R Daytona Super Sports.
